Abstract
The activity of bacterial extracts to transform gonyautoxins to saxitoxins was found to be due to glutathione. This activity was also found in another thiol compound, 2-mercaptoethanol. These thiol compounds did not reduce 1-N-OH of gonyautoxin 1 and 4. Interestingly, the stable intermediate conjugates of paralytic shellfish toxins and thiol compounds were formed in the course of the reaction, which demonstrates that this is a two-step reaction consisting of formation of intermediate and degradation of the intermediate to saxitoxins.
